Reiwa, the name of japans new imperial era, is the first to be chosen from a traditional work of japanese poetry. The era name announced on monday, april 1, by chief cabinet secretary yoshihide suga means beautiful harmony it is based on a poem from the manyoshu translated as collection of myriad leaves, the manyoshu is considered the oldest anthology of japanese vernacular. These early japanese poems no later than 759 ce and many much earlier constitute one of the three outstanding collections of traditional japanese poetry, the other two being the kokinshu and the shinkokinshu.
